Stating the Agent with "tarafından"
In a passive sentence, you can explicitly state who performed the action using the word tarafından (by) after the doer of the action.
| This new work was written by a successful author. | Bu yeni eser başarılı bir yazar tarafından yazıldı. |
| The poem will be published by the publishing house. | Şiir, yayınevi tarafından yayımlanacak. |
Combine it with a question word to ask exactly who was responsible for an action.
| By whom was this music composed? | Bu müzik kim tarafından bestelendi? |
The Formal Agent Suffix "-cE"
Alternatively, use the suffix -cE. This is common in formal, bureaucratic, or journalistic contexts, especially when an official body or professional role performs the action. It follows A-type vowel harmony (-ca / -ce) and consonant mutation (-ça / -çe).
komite(committee) +ce=komitece(by the committee)jüri(jury) +ce=jürice(by the jury)eleştirmen(critic) +ce=eleştirmence(by the critic)
| The new project was approved by the committee. | Yeni proje komitece onaylandı. |
| Which work was selected by the jury? | Hangi eser jürice seçildi? |
| This long poem was found boring by the critic. | Bu uzun şiir eleştirmence sıkıcı bulundu. |
Choosing Between "tarafından" and "-cE"
The suffix -cE is generally reserved for single nouns, formal entities, or simple titles. For longer, more complex descriptive phrases (like "a young composer" or "the director of the publishing house"), you must use tarafından.
| The song was composed by a young composer. | Şarkı genç bir besteci tarafından bestelendi. |
| Have these books been examined by the director of the publishing house? | Bu kitaplar yayınevinin müdürü tarafından incelenmiş mi? |
